Description
1,2-Benzenedicarboxylic Acid, Dipentyl Ester, Branched And Linear is a high-purity plasticizer ester belonging to the phthalate family, specifically a dipentyl phthalate isomer. This compound is valued for its excellent solvating power and compatibility with a wide range of polymers, providing enhanced flexibility and durability to finished products. It is a critical raw material for manufacturers in the polymer, coatings, and specialty chemical industries seeking reliable performance additives.
Application
- Primary Plasticizer for polyvinyl chloride (PVC), polyvinyl acetate (PVA), and other synthetic resins to improve flexibility and processability.
- Polymer Additive in the production of flexible films, cables, hoses, and synthetic leather goods.
- Solvent and Carrier in specialty coatings, inks, and adhesive formulations.
- Lubricant Additive to modify viscosity and improve the performance characteristics of industrial lubricants.
- Chemical Intermediate for the synthesis of more complex ester derivatives and specialty chemicals.
- Research & Development reagent in laboratories for material science and polymer chemistry studies.
Basic Information
| Product Name | 1,2-Benzenedicarboxylic Acid, Dipentyl Ester, Branched And Linear |
| CAS No. | 84777-06-0 |
| Molecular Formula | C18H26O4 |
| Molecular Weight | 306.40 g/mol |
| Synonyms | Dipentyl Phthalate (mixed isomers); DPeP; 1,2-Benzenedicarboxylic acid, dipentyl ester; Phthalic Acid, Dipentyl Ester; Pentyl Phthalate; Di-n-pentyl phthalate (linear isomer component); DNPP; DPNP |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area at room temperature (15-25°C). Keep away from heat, sparks, and open flame. For long-term storage, consider under an inert atmosphere to maintain optimal quality.
Specification
| Item | Specification |
|---|---|
| Appearance | Clear, colorless to pale yellow liquid |
| Identification (IR) | Conforms |
| Assay (GC) | ≥ 98.0% |
| Acidity (as Phthalic Acid) | ≤ 0.05% |
| Water Content (KF) | ≤ 0.1% |
| Specific Gravity (20°C) | 1.020 - 1.030 |
| Refractive Index (20°C) | 1.485 - 1.495 |
